Series from Pandas
Pandas merupakan alat analisis dan manipulasi data sumber terbuka yang cepat, kuat, fleksibel, dan mudah digunakan, dibangun di atas bahasa pemrograman Python (Pandas - Python Data Analysis Library, n.d.). Terdapat pula dokumentasi Pandas sebagai acuan dalam berlatih menggunakan library ini.
Terdapat struktur data utama yang digunakan di Pandas, yaitu Series dan
DataFrame. Series merupakan struktur data satu dimensi seperti array atau
daftar Python, yang memiliki indeks unik untuk setiap elemen. Umumnya, series
cocok digunakan untuk menangani data seperti kolom tunggal dari tabel.
Sedangkan, DataFrame merupakan struktur data dua dimensi yang menyerupai tabel
dengan baris dan kolom. DataFrame sangat fleksibel karena setiap kolom dapat
memiliki tipe data yang berbeda.
Berikut penjelasan dan contoh detail dari Series maupun DataFrame. Series
adalah struktur data satu dimensi yang serupa dengan array. Series memiliki
indeks dan nilai (value), di mana indeks secara default berupa angka dari 0
hingga N-1, dengan N merupakan panjang Series. Series dapat dibuat menggunakan
berbagai tipe data, seperti list, tuple, atau dictionary. Salah satu cara yang
umum digunakan untuk membuat objek Series adalah sebagai berikut.
pd.Series(data) data di atas dapat berupa list, tuple, atau dictionary.
Berikut merupakan contoh penggunaan Series.
Berdasarkan kode di atas, Series menunjukkan tipe data yang diberikan dengan contoh tersebut adalah integer. Selain itu, Series memiliki index yang terletak di bagian sebelah kiri dan value yang terletak di bagian sebelah kanan. Kedua hal tersebut dapat diakses dengan menggunakan atribut index dan values. Untuk melihat lebih detail terkait index dan value nya, dapat menggunakan kode sebagai berikut.
menggunakan teknik indexing dan slicing